Diaper Cake Instructions: How To Make Diaper Cakes
By Rita Putatunda
You’ve heard of chocolate cake, fruit cake, or cheesecake, but have you heard of a diaper cake? A diaper cake makes a great idea for a baby shower. Not only is this type of cake growing in popularity, but it also is a lot of fun to make and gift to a new mom.

While there are many types of centerpieces which can be nice at a baby shower, but a diaper cake can be an ideal centerpiece which will not only be lovely, but will also be useful for both the baby and the new mother for many days. It is referred to as a diaper cake because it is largely made from diapers. Apart from being useful, as a centerpiece a diaper cake can also become the center of attention, making a great conversation piece.

While you will find many websites from where a diaper cake can be ordered, however, besides saving some money, you can also use your creativity to make one yourself by referring to diaper cake instructions that you can get in books as well as on the Internet. However, although many sites do offer diaper cake instructions, they can often be difficult and confusing to follow.

So, to make things easy and simple, here are step-by-step directions for making a diaper cake:

  • First of all, you will have to decide what size you want your diaper cake to be. The cake’s size will determine the number of diapers that you will require. Here is

    a general idea, which you can use as a guideline: Top Tier - 5 to 8 diapers; Middle Tier - 25 diapers; Bottom Tier - 45 diapers.

  • Roll each diaper into cylinders, using rubber bands or scotch tape to keep the shape. Begin making the cake by forming the bottom tier, by attaching each diaper to the other, either with tape or safety pins, so that it forms a circular, cylindrical shape. Similarly, make the middle tier and the top tier.
  • The tiers can be attached to each other with pins or adhesive tape. You can also use glue, but it will be messier when the cake is disassembled. A fluffy baby blanket can be used to wrap the lower tiers of the diaper cake.
  • A special item, such as a baby doll, can be placed on the top tier. Other types of stuffed toys can also be pinned on the topmost layer of the cake.
  • The cake can be decorated with various items like ribbons, colored paper, pacifiers, rattles, bibs, baby shampoo, and so on.
Many of these things can be hidden within the diaper cake so that the new mom will continue being pleasantly surprised by your creative and thoughtful gift for many days after the event.
